East Malling station gives you everything you need to embark on your journey smoothly and efficiently. While there is no ticket office, rest assured that ticket machines are available for collecting pre-purchased tickets or buying new ones on the spot. Accessibility is considered with machines located conveniently by the entrance to platform 1. There's support for hearing-impaired passengers with induction loops installed. Passenger help points are readily available, ensuring that assistance is a call away.
Although the station does not have waiting rooms or first-class lounges, there are seating areas for a brief respite. For those with specific mobility needs, steps are required to access the platforms, so planning ahead is advisable. Despite the station's compact size, amenities like CCTV provide a sense of security, although facilities for bike storage and refreshments are absent.

Lea Green train station is equipped to make your travel experience as smooth as possible. With a ticket office open from dawn until midnight on weekdays and extended hours on weekends, purchasing or collecting your tickets is hassle-free. The station boasts accessible ticket machines and induction loops for the hearing impaired. If you're using a smartcard for your journey, rest assured that both issuance and validation can be handled at the station.
Despite the lack of refreshment facilities or waiting rooms, the station does offer seating areas for a comfortable wait. It is important to note the absence of toilets and baby changing facilities. Additionally, steps provide access to the platforms, though lengthy ramps are available for those in need of step-free pathways. However, there are no accessible taxis available, so make sure to plan ahead if additional transport assistance is needed.
